Everything You Should Know Before Moving to Banquete, TX

Considering a move to Banquete, TX? With a friendly small-town population of 660, Banquete offers affordable living—median home prices around $175,000 and average rent at $950. Residents enjoy a warm, sunny climate with 69% sunny days each year and quick commutes averaging 30 minutes. The area features low violent crime, a strong sense of community, and access to local public schools, with higher education options nearby in Corpus Christi. What is the weather like in Banquete, TX year-round?

Banquete enjoys a warm climate, with mild winters averaging highs of 68°F and hot summers reaching up to 95°F. The area gets about 32.6 inches of rain annually and boasts 69% sunny days, making it ideal for outdoor enthusiasts.

What is the housing market like in Banquete, TX?

Banquete’s housing market is affordable and stable, with a median home price of $175,000 and 78.6% owner occupancy. Home values have appreciated nearly 4% in the past year, and rental vacancies remain low, indicating steady demand.
